Battling Tooth Decay: A Guide for Parents in Rewari
Raising healthy and smiling children in Rewari is a pleasure, but as parents, we also know the significance of taking care of their dental health. Tooth decay is a frequent issue that can impact children of all ages. Luckily, there are many things parents can do to prevent tooth decay and guarantee their little ones have durable teeth for life.
- Begin brushing early: The American Dental Association recommends scrubbing your child's pearly whites twice a day with a decay-preventing toothpaste. Make it fun by letting them pick their own toothbrush and dancing while they brush.
- {Limit sugary drinks and snacks: Sugary foods and beverages can fuel the bacteria in your child's mouth, leading to tooth decay. Try to give them healthy choices like fruits, vegetables, and water.
- {Schedule regular dental checkups: It is important to take your child to the dentist for regular examinations. This will help detect any problems early on and prevent them from worsening.
Keep in mind that your role as a parent is essential in helping your child develop healthy dental habits. By following these tips, you can help protect their smile and ensure they have a lifetime of healthy teeth.
